#564ff2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#564ff2 is composed of 33.7% red, 31%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.5% cyan, 67.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 242.6 degrees, a saturation of 86.2% and a lightness of 62.9%. #564ff2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ac9eff with #0000e5. Closest websafe color is: #6666ff.

Shades and Tints of #564ff2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010007 is the darkest color, while #f4f3f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#564ff2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9f9fa2 is the less saturated color, while #4f48f9 is the most saturated one.
